fre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

工廠(chǎng)數(shù)據(jù)庫(kù)管理系統(tǒng)數(shù)據(jù)庫(kù)課程設(shè)計(jì)-資料下載頁(yè)

2025-11-03 15:47本頁(yè)面

【導(dǎo)讀】工廠(chǎng)包括廠(chǎng)名和廠(chǎng)長(zhǎng)名。一個(gè)車(chē)間有多個(gè)工人,每個(gè)工人有職工號(hào)、姓名、年齡、性別和工種。一個(gè)車(chē)間生產(chǎn)多種零件,一個(gè)零件也可能為多個(gè)車(chē)間制造。一個(gè)產(chǎn)品由多種零件組成,一種零件也可裝配出多種產(chǎn)品。產(chǎn)品與零件均存入倉(cāng)庫(kù)中。料(零件)、產(chǎn)品檢測(cè)、庫(kù)存環(huán)節(jié)的管理。雇員包括編號(hào)、姓名、聯(lián)系電話(huà)等信息。訂單包括訂單號(hào)等信息。按照一定條件查詢(xún)、統(tǒng)計(jì)訂單信息,例如訂單量最多的客戶(hù)或者產(chǎn)品。完成一個(gè)訂單交易全過(guò)程。租價(jià)格、租賃狀態(tài)、購(gòu)入日期等。一個(gè)工作人員可以對(duì)很多輛車(chē)輛進(jìn)行管理,一輛車(chē)也可以被多個(gè)工作人員管理;租多輛不同的車(chē)。車(chē)的租賃喜好,能模擬客戶(hù)對(duì)汽車(chē)的租借、歸還業(yè)務(wù)。給出每個(gè)關(guān)系的主關(guān)鍵字和函數(shù)依賴(lài)集。確定所有字段的名稱(chēng)、類(lèi)型、寬度、小數(shù)位數(shù)及完整性約束。確定數(shù)據(jù)庫(kù)及表的名稱(chēng)及其組成。長(zhǎng)沙學(xué)院課程設(shè)計(jì)鑒定表。說(shuō)明課程設(shè)計(jì)成績(jī)分“優(yōu)秀”、“良好”、“及格”、“不及格”四類(lèi);

  

【正文】 @職工號(hào) =職工號(hào) 執(zhí)行語(yǔ)句: exec pro_worker 39。W10239。 圖 通過(guò)產(chǎn)品名稱(chēng)查詢(xún)?cè)摦a(chǎn)品所用的零件與零件數(shù)量(存儲(chǔ)過(guò)程) create procedure proc_PLno(@產(chǎn)品名稱(chēng) varchar(10)) as select 產(chǎn)品 .產(chǎn)品號(hào) ,零件號(hào) ,count(*) as 零件數(shù)量 from 產(chǎn)品 ,產(chǎn)品 _零件 where 產(chǎn)品 .產(chǎn)品號(hào) =產(chǎn)品 _零件 .產(chǎn)品號(hào) and @產(chǎn)品名稱(chēng) =產(chǎn)品名稱(chēng) group by 零件號(hào) ,產(chǎn)品 .產(chǎn)品號(hào) 。 執(zhí)行語(yǔ)句: exec proc_PLno 奧利奧 圖 ? 運(yùn)用函數(shù) 用函數(shù)統(tǒng)計(jì)倉(cāng)庫(kù)中零件數(shù)量 declare @count int select @count=count(*) from 零件 where 零件 .倉(cāng)庫(kù)號(hào) =39。S00139。 print @count 圖 用函數(shù)統(tǒng)計(jì)庫(kù)存產(chǎn)品數(shù)量 declare @count int select @count=count(*) from 產(chǎn)品 ,倉(cāng)庫(kù) where 倉(cāng)庫(kù) .倉(cāng)庫(kù)號(hào) =產(chǎn)品 .倉(cāng)庫(kù)號(hào) and 產(chǎn)品 . 25 倉(cāng)庫(kù)號(hào) =39。S00139。 and 產(chǎn)品 .質(zhì)量 =2 print @count 圖 結(jié)果 ? 運(yùn)用觸發(fā)器 產(chǎn)品入庫(kù) +1,則庫(kù)存容量 +1(觸發(fā)器 ) create trigger tri_產(chǎn)品入庫(kù) on 產(chǎn)品 for insert as update 倉(cāng)庫(kù) set 庫(kù)存容量 = 庫(kù)存容量 + (select COUNT(*) from INSERTED where 倉(cāng)庫(kù) .倉(cāng)庫(kù)號(hào) = )。 執(zhí)行語(yǔ)句: exec proc_產(chǎn)品 ‘ P007’ ,‘蠶豆’ ,‘周展’, 2, 3,‘ C001’ ,‘ S001’; exec proc_產(chǎn)品 ‘ P006’ ,‘花生’ ,‘周展’, 5, 2,‘ C002’ ,‘ S003’; 產(chǎn)品入庫(kù)前: 圖 結(jié)果 產(chǎn)品入庫(kù)后: 圖 產(chǎn)品出庫(kù) 1,庫(kù)存容量 1(觸發(fā)器 ) create trigger tri_產(chǎn)品出庫(kù) on 產(chǎn)品 for delete As update 倉(cāng)庫(kù) set 庫(kù)存容量 = 庫(kù)存容量 (select COUNT(*) from deleted where 倉(cāng)庫(kù) .倉(cāng)庫(kù)號(hào) = 26 )。 執(zhí)行語(yǔ)句: exec proc_產(chǎn)品出庫(kù) 39。P00139。檢驗(yàn) 產(chǎn)品出庫(kù)前: (產(chǎn)品、倉(cāng)庫(kù)情況) 圖 產(chǎn)品出庫(kù)后:(產(chǎn)品、倉(cāng)庫(kù)情況) 圖 圖 零件入庫(kù) +1,則庫(kù)存容量 +1(觸發(fā)器) create trigger tri_零 件入庫(kù) on 零件 for insert as update 倉(cāng)庫(kù) set 庫(kù)存容量 = 庫(kù)存容量 + (select COUNT(*) from INSERTED where 倉(cāng)庫(kù) .倉(cāng)庫(kù)號(hào) = )。 執(zhí)行語(yǔ)句: exec proc_零件 39。L00139。,39。塑料袋 39。,3,39。S00139。 exec proc_零件 39。L00239。,39。包裝盒 39。,2,39。S00239。 零件 入 庫(kù)前: (零件、倉(cāng)庫(kù)情況) 圖 27 零件 入 庫(kù)后: (零 件、倉(cāng)庫(kù)情況) 圖 圖 一個(gè)零件出庫(kù),零件庫(kù)存容量 1(觸發(fā)器) create trigger tri_零件出庫(kù) on 零件 for delete as update 倉(cāng)庫(kù) set 庫(kù)存容量 = 庫(kù)存容量 (select COUNT(*) from deleted where 倉(cāng)庫(kù) .倉(cāng)庫(kù)號(hào) = ); 執(zhí)行語(yǔ)句: exec proc_零件出庫(kù) 39。L00139。檢驗(yàn) 零件 出庫(kù)前: (零件、倉(cāng)庫(kù)情況) 圖 零件出庫(kù)后: (零件、倉(cāng)庫(kù)情況) 28 圖 圖 八、 安全設(shè)計(jì)階段 防止用戶(hù)直接操作數(shù)據(jù)庫(kù)的方法 ? 給工廠(chǎng)數(shù)據(jù)庫(kù)管理系統(tǒng)設(shè)置用戶(hù)權(quán)限: 1)廠(chǎng)長(zhǎng)是整個(gè)數(shù)據(jù)庫(kù)的管理員,對(duì)數(shù)據(jù)庫(kù)中的所有數(shù)據(jù)具有增加,刪除,修改,查詢(xún)。 2)車(chē)間主任可以管理工人,對(duì)工人可以進(jìn)行修改,增加,刪除,查詢(xún)。 3)產(chǎn)品經(jīng)理可以管理產(chǎn)品,對(duì)產(chǎn)品可以進(jìn)行修改,增加,刪除,查詢(xún)。 4)倉(cāng)庫(kù)主任可以管理倉(cāng)庫(kù),對(duì)產(chǎn)品跟零件可以進(jìn) 行修改,增加,刪除,查詢(xún)。 用戶(hù)帳號(hào)密碼的加密方法 ? 用戶(hù)身份認(rèn)證 創(chuàng)建登錄名,添加角色 exec sp_addlogin 39。panqiufang39。,39。11439739。,39。factory39。 exec sp_addsrvrolemember 39。panqiufang39。,39。sysadmin39。 在數(shù)據(jù)庫(kù)中添加新用戶(hù) use factory exec sp_grantdbaccess 39。panqiufang39。,39。qiuqiu39。 角色與權(quán)限 表 角色 可以訪(fǎng)問(wèn)的表與列 操作權(quán)限 廠(chǎng)長(zhǎng) 工廠(chǎng) 增,刪,改,查 車(chē)間 增,刪,改,查 工人 增,刪,改,查 產(chǎn)品 增,刪,改,查 零件 增,刪,改,查 倉(cāng)庫(kù) 增,刪,改,查 生產(chǎn) 增,刪,改,查 產(chǎn)品 _零件 增,刪,改,查 29 車(chē)間主任 車(chē)間 增,刪,改,查 工人 增,刪,改,查 工廠(chǎng) 查 產(chǎn)品經(jīng)理 車(chē)間 查 產(chǎn)品 增,刪,改,查 零件 增,刪,改,查 工廠(chǎng) 查 生產(chǎn) 查 倉(cāng)庫(kù) 查 產(chǎn)品 _零件 查 倉(cāng)庫(kù)主任 倉(cāng)庫(kù) 查 工廠(chǎng) 查 產(chǎn)品 增,刪,改,查 零件 增, 刪,改,查 車(chē)間 查 ? 創(chuàng)建角色并授予相應(yīng)的權(quán)限: 創(chuàng)建廠(chǎng)長(zhǎng)角色 create role 廠(chǎng)長(zhǎng) 授予權(quán)限 grant select,delete,update,insert on 工廠(chǎng) to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 車(chē)間 to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 產(chǎn)品 to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 零件 to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 工人 to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 倉(cāng)庫(kù) to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 生產(chǎn) to 廠(chǎng)長(zhǎng) 。 grant select,delete,update,insert on 產(chǎn)品 _零件 to 廠(chǎng)長(zhǎng) 。 創(chuàng)建車(chē)間主任角色 create role 車(chē)間主任 授予權(quán)限 grant select,delete,update,insert on 車(chē)間 to 車(chē)間主任 。 grant select,delete,update,insert on 工人 to 車(chē)間主任 。 grant select on 工廠(chǎng) to 車(chē)間主任 。 30 授予查看視圖權(quán)限 grant select on v_renshu to 車(chē)間主任 。 grant select on v_worker to 車(chē)間主任 。 grant select on count_員工 to 車(chē)間主任 。 創(chuàng)建產(chǎn)品經(jīng)理角色 create role 產(chǎn)品經(jīng)理 授予權(quán)限 grant select on 車(chē)間 to 產(chǎn)品經(jīng)理 。 grant select,delete,update,insert on 產(chǎn)品 to 產(chǎn)品經(jīng)理 。 grant select,delete,update,insert on 零件 to 產(chǎn)品經(jīng)理 。 grant select on 工廠(chǎng) to 產(chǎn)品經(jīng)理 。 grant select on 生產(chǎn) to 產(chǎn)品經(jīng)理 。 grant select on 倉(cāng)庫(kù) to 產(chǎn)品經(jīng)理 。 grant select on 產(chǎn)品 _零件 to 產(chǎn)品經(jīng)理 。 授予查看視圖權(quán)限 grant select on v_shop to 產(chǎn)品經(jīng)理 。 grant select on v_CNO to 產(chǎn)品經(jīng)理 。 創(chuàng)建倉(cāng)庫(kù)主任角色 create role 倉(cāng)庫(kù)主任 授予權(quán)限 grant select on 倉(cāng)庫(kù) to 倉(cāng)庫(kù)主任 。 grant select on 工廠(chǎng) to 倉(cāng)庫(kù)主任 。 grant select,delete,update,insert on 產(chǎn)品 to 倉(cāng)庫(kù)主任 。 grant select,delete,update,insert on 零件 to 倉(cāng)庫(kù)主任 。 grant select on 車(chē)間 to 倉(cāng)庫(kù)主任 。 授予查看視圖權(quán)限 grant select on v_store to 倉(cāng)庫(kù)主任 。 grant select on V_use to 倉(cāng)庫(kù)主任 。 grant select on v_produce to 倉(cāng)庫(kù) 主任 。 31 九、 總結(jié) 關(guān)于數(shù)據(jù)庫(kù)課程設(shè)計(jì),總的來(lái)說(shuō),受益匪淺。此次課程設(shè)計(jì)主要是通過(guò)運(yùn)用所學(xué)的數(shù)據(jù)庫(kù)系統(tǒng)理論這門(mén)課程的相關(guān)知識(shí)設(shè)計(jì)工廠(chǎng)數(shù)據(jù)庫(kù)管理系統(tǒng),模擬工廠(chǎng)的生產(chǎn)過(guò)程。在這些天的課程設(shè)計(jì)中,我覺(jué)得自己還是學(xué)到了很多東西,包括建表、建存儲(chǔ)過(guò)程、建觸發(fā)器、查詢(xún)語(yǔ)句、插入數(shù)據(jù)、更新數(shù)據(jù)以及數(shù)據(jù)庫(kù)安全性等內(nèi)容 都有了更深層次的理解。 在這次課程設(shè)計(jì)過(guò)程中,我對(duì)建立基本表、視圖、存儲(chǔ)過(guò)程等,都比以前更加的熟練。在解決課程設(shè)計(jì)遇到的各種問(wèn)題的過(guò)程中,學(xué)到了很多新的知識(shí)。比如在刪除和更新數(shù)據(jù)時(shí),由于外鍵約束的存在,經(jīng)常會(huì)出現(xiàn)錯(cuò)誤,這就要注意各個(gè)表導(dǎo)入的順序問(wèn)題。一般是先導(dǎo)入主鍵表,后導(dǎo)入外鍵表,這樣可以避免很多的錯(cuò)誤。另外我還充分體會(huì)了從事軟件開(kāi)發(fā)工作需要特別嚴(yán)謹(jǐn)認(rèn)真的態(tài)度和作風(fēng),一點(diǎn)都馬虎不得。每一個(gè)細(xì)微的細(xì)節(jié)都必須十分的注意,如果不認(rèn)真思考決策,就會(huì)出現(xiàn)或大或小的錯(cuò)誤,如果早期的錯(cuò)誤隱藏下來(lái),對(duì)后面的工作影響就會(huì)很 大,甚至有時(shí)要推倒很多前面做的工作重來(lái)。 SQL Sever數(shù)據(jù)庫(kù)課程設(shè)計(jì)主要可分兩大塊,一塊是開(kāi)發(fā),一塊是管理。開(kāi)發(fā)主要是編寫(xiě)存儲(chǔ)過(guò)程、觸發(fā)器等,有些類(lèi)似于程序員,開(kāi)發(fā)還需要有較強(qiáng)的邏輯思維和創(chuàng)造能力;管理則需要對(duì) SQL Sever數(shù)據(jù)庫(kù)的原理有深刻的認(rèn)識(shí),有全局操縱的能力和緊密的思維,責(zé)任較大,因?yàn)橐粋€(gè)小的失誤就會(huì)弄掉整個(gè)數(shù)據(jù)庫(kù),相對(duì)前者來(lái)說(shuō),后者更看重經(jīng)驗(yàn)。 數(shù)據(jù)庫(kù)的課程設(shè)計(jì)學(xué)習(xí)使我對(duì)數(shù)據(jù)庫(kù)的有了新的進(jìn)步,順利完成了整個(gè)工廠(chǎng)數(shù)據(jù)庫(kù)管理系統(tǒng)的設(shè)計(jì),收獲頗多。同時(shí),也便于我在以后學(xué)習(xí)或認(rèn)識(shí)更多的內(nèi)容能有新 的方法和思維,也能更加有效和快速的去消化吸收新的東西。希望在今后中, SQL Server能給我更多幫助。 最后,還要感謝數(shù)據(jù)庫(kù)老師對(duì)我的幫助,給我提供了許多寶貴的意見(jiàn)。
點(diǎn)擊復(fù)制文檔內(nèi)容
黨政相關(guān)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1